## Migration from Deprecated `proxy` Parameter
!!! warning "Deprecation Notice"
- "Deprecation Notice"
The legacy `proxy` argument on `BrowserConfig` is deprecated. Configure proxies through `CrawlerRunConfig.proxy_config` so each request fully describes its network settings.

### Common Issues
???+ question "Proxy connection failed"
- "Proxy connection failed"
- Verify the proxy server is reachable from your network.
- Double-check authentication credentials.
- Ensure the protocol matches (`http`, `https`, or `socks5`).
???+ question "SSL certificate errors"
- "SSL certificate errors"
- Some proxies break SSL inspection; switch proxies if you see repeated failures.
- Consider temporarily disabling certificate fetching to isolate the issue.
???+ question "Environment variables not loading"
- "Environment variables not loading"
- Confirm `PROXIES` (or your custom env var) is set before running the script.
- Check formatting: `ip:port:user:pass,ip:port:user:pass`.
???+ question "Proxy rotation not working"
- "Proxy rotation not working"
- Ensure `ProxyConfig.from_env()` actually loaded entries (`len(proxies) > 0`).
- Attach `proxy_rotation_strategy` to `CrawlerRunConfig`.
- Validate the proxy definitions you pass into the strategy.
